Today we’d like to introduce you to Akilah Skukura.
Alright, so thank you so much for sharing your story and insight with our readers. To kick things off, can you tell us a bit about how you got started?
Growing up, I always had an undying love for fashion. As a teen, I began styling family and friends as a way to express myself and share my passion with the people around me. I often found myself picking out pieces here and there for loved ones based on their personality and style. It started as something I would do for fun but eventually, I realized that I could pursue it as a career. I later received my Bachelor’s degree in Fashion Marketing & Management, and I have been styling ever since.
Alright, so let’s dig a little deeper into the story – has it been an easy path overall and if not, what were the challenges you’ve had to overcome?
Early on, I struggled with a lack of confidence. Like most people, it took time to realize everything I needed to succeed was already inside of me. I started out on a journey of self-love and self-discovery aiming to find who I was at my core. This journey changed the way I thought about myself and showed me that before I could truly achieve anything, I must first whole hearty believe that I could. I made myself a promise that as long as I never give up on myself, I could figure out how to do anything, and over time my confidence started to grow.
Thanks – so what else should our readers know about your work and what you’re currently focused on?
Glamoore is a Nashville-based Styling firm dedicated to the preservation of beauty and life. Here at Glamoore, we believe when you look good, you feel good; and this feeling of self-worth motivates happier healthier living.
Glamoore was founded on a simple principle- All people deserve the freedom and resources necessary to be, and to love, the person they truly are. We want our clients to feel seen, heard, and empowered to do whatever it is that they truly want to do.
Our mission is to build a platform that provides the common community the tools necessary to create and preserve a healthy, fulfilled life.
The clothing you wear sends a message about your personality; it is a way to show others who you are and what you are all about. A carefully selected wardrobe can speak volumes before you even say a word. Glamoore was created to streamline your style and reflect your own unique individuality.
As the founder of Glamoore, I think I am most proud of the fact that we can create an environment that feels safe enough for our clients to truly be themselves.
